Abstract

Methods of expressing LIM mineralization protein in non-osseous mammalian cells, such as stem cells or intervertebral disc cells (e.g., cells of the annulus fibrosus, or cells of the nucleus pulposus) are described. The methods involve transfecting the cells with an isolated nucleic acid comprising a nucleotide sequence encoding a LIM mineralization protein operably linked to a promoter. Transfection may be accomplished ex vivo or in vivo by direct injection of virus or naked DNA, or by a nonviral vector such as a plasmid. Expression of the LIM mineralization protein can stimulate proteoglycan and/or collagen production in cells capable of producing proteoglycyan and/or collagen. Methods for treating disc disease associated with trauma or disc degeneration are also described.

Claims (15)

1. A method of increasing an amount of a proteoglycan produced by a cell in a mammal comprising transfecting an isolated nucleic acid sequence encoding a Human LIM Protein-1 (HLMP-1) protein into said cell in vivo by delivering the isolated nucleic acid sequence directly into an intervertebral disc of the mammal; wherein the isolated nucleic acid sequence is operably linked to a promoter and is included within a viral vector and whereupon expression of the isolated nucleic acid sequence for the HLMP-1 protein results in the proteoglycan synthesis in the cell, and wherein said cell is selected from nucleus pulposus cells, annulus fibrosis cells and any combination thereof.

2. The method according to claim 1 , wherein the cell is an intervertebral disc cell and wherein the cell is transfected in vivo by direct injection of the isolated nucleic acid into an intervertebral disc of the mammal.

3. A method of increasing an amount of a proteoglycan produced by a cell in a mammal comprising transfecting an isolated nucleic acid sequence encoding a HLMP-1 protein into said cell ex vivo and implanting said transfected cell into an intervertebral disc of the mammal, wherein the isolated nucleic acid sequence is operably linked to a promoter, wherein said cell is selected from nucleus pulposus cells, annulus fibrosis cells and any combination thereof, and

whereupon expression of the isolated nucleic acid sequence for the HLMP-1 protein results in increasing the proteoglycan synthesis in the cell.

4. The method of claim 1 , wherein the isolated nucleic acid is in an adenoviral vector.

5. The method of claim 1 , wherein the isolated nucleic acid is in a retroviral vector.

6. The method of claim 4 , wherein the adenoviral vector is Recombinant Type 5 Adenovirus comprising nucleotide sequence encoding HLMP-1 (AdHLMP-1).

7. The method of claim 1 , wherein the promoter is a cytomegalovirus promoter.

8. The method of claim 3 , further comprising: combining the transfected cell with a carrier prior to implantation into the mammal.

9. The method of claim 8 , wherein the carrier comprises a porous matrix.

10. The method of claim 9 , wherein the porous matrix comprises a synthetic polymer or collagen matrix.

11. The method of claim 3 , wherein the isolated nucleic acid is in an expression vector.

12. The method of claim 11 , wherein the expression vector is a viral vector.

13. The method of claim 12 , wherein the viral vector is an adenoviral vector.

14. The method of claim 11 , wherein the promoter is a cytomegalovirus promoter.
